the director of health services is concerned about a possible flu outbreak at her college. she surveyed 100 randomly - selected residents from the colleges dormitories to see whether they had received a preventative flu shot. the results are shown below. what is the probability that a dormitory resident chosen at random from this group has had a flu shot, given that he is male?\n\nresidents at college dormitories\n| | male | female | total |\n|--|--|--|--|\n| had flu shot | 39 | 41 | 80 |\n| didnt have flue shot | 12 | 8 | 20 |\n| total | 51 | 49 | 100 |
Answer
Explanation:
Step1: Recall conditional - probability formula
The formula for conditional probability is $P(A|B)=\frac{P(A\cap B)}{P(B)}$. In the context of a two - way table, if $A$ is the event of having a flu shot and $B$ is the event of being male, $P(A|B)=\frac{\text{Number of males who had flu shot}}{\text{Total number of males}}$.
Step2: Identify values from the table
The number of males who had a flu shot is 39, and the total number of males is 51.
Step3: Calculate the probability
$P(\text{Flu shot}|\text{Male})=\frac{39}{51}=\frac{13}{17}$
Answer:
$\frac{13}{17}$
